Episode 1

A look at daily life for the UK's most rural general practitioners, from a surgery nestled in the the English countryside, to a practice on the edge of a Scottish loch. Dr Andy responds to an emergency on the south-west coast of Scotland, when a semi-conscious patient is airlifted to hospital. In the Lake District, Dr Julie meets a patient with a condition affecting his hands.
